Mains Strategy

Structure answers using clear frameworks: Introduction (definition/context), Body (chronological/thematic analysis), Conclusion (assessment/way forward). Use specific examples and data: trade figures ($190 billion), defense deals, technology transfers.

Include multiple perspectives: benefits and challenges, opportunities and constraints. Demonstrate understanding of strategic autonomy concept and its operationalization. Connect to broader themes: multi-alignment policy, Indo-Pacific strategy, great power competition.

Use comparative analysis: contrast with alliance systems, compare with other partnerships. Include contemporary developments: TTC initiatives, QUAD evolution, climate cooperation. Draw diagrams for institutional architecture and cooperation pillars.

Keywords to include: strategic autonomy, multi-alignment, comprehensive partnership, foundational agreements, technology cooperation. Show awareness of challenges: technology transfer restrictions, trade disputes, third-party relationships.

Conclude with forward-looking assessment and policy recommendations. Avoid: Mere description without analysis, ignoring challenges, missing contemporary relevance, factual errors on agreements.
